Charles Proxy features and specs

  • Comprehensive HTTP/HTTPS Debugging
    Charles Proxy offers robust capabilities to inspect HTTP and HTTPS traffic, making it easier for developers to debug and optimize network requests.
  • User-Friendly Interface
    The tool has an intuitive and easy-to-navigate interface, which makes it accessible for both novice and experienced users.
  • Support for Various Platforms
    Charles Proxy is available on multiple operating systems including Windows, macOS, and Linux, enhancing its accessibility to a wide range of users.
  • Throttling Feature
    It allows users to simulate different internet speeds, latency, and bandwidth conditions, which is useful for testing applications under various network scenarios.
  • SSL Proxying
    Charles can decrypt SSL traffic, which is crucial for developers to inspect secure web traffic in development and testing phases.
  • Session Recording and Exporting
    It allows users to record network sessions and export them to share or analyze later, facilitating team collaboration and troubleshooting.

Possible disadvantages of Charles Proxy

  • Cost
    Charles Proxy is a paid tool. While it offers a trial version, a license must be purchased for continued use, which could be a limitation for some users or small teams with restricted budgets.
  • Steep Learning Curve for Advanced Features
    Although the interface is user-friendly, some advanced functionalities have a steep learning curve, especially for users who are not familiar with network debugging.
  • Resource Intensive
    Running Charles Proxy can be resource-intensive on your system, potentially slowing down performance, especially when monitoring large amounts of traffic.
  • Manual Configuration
    Users need to manually configure their devices or browsers to route through Charles Proxy, which can be cumbersome and time-consuming.
  • Limited Automation Capabilities
    Charles Proxy has limited support for automation compared to other modern debugging tools, which may affect its suitability for automated testing workflows.
  • Compatibility Issues
    There may be compatibility issues with certain applications or devices, particularly those with strict security measures against proxying, which can impede testing efforts.

Restfox.dev features and specs

  • Intuitive Interface
    Restfox.dev provides a user-friendly interface that makes it easy for developers to interact with and test APIs. The design is streamlined to enhance user experience, reducing the learning curve for new users.
  • Cross-Platform Availability
    Restfox.dev is accessible on various platforms, including web and desktop applications, allowing developers the flexibility to use the tool on different devices and operating systems.
  • Comprehensive Feature Set
    The tool offers a wide range of features such as request history, environment variables, and customizable settings, providing developers with advanced capabilities to manage API testing more efficiently.
  • Responsive Support
    Restfox.dev is known for its responsive customer support, with an active development team that prioritizes user feedback and regularly updates the tool with new features and improvements.

Possible disadvantages of Restfox.dev

  • Limited Free Tier
    While Restfox.dev does offer a free version, some advanced features are locked behind a paid subscription, which might be a limitation for developers or small teams looking for a full-fledged free solution.
  • Dependency on Internet Connectivity
    The web version of Restfox.dev requires a stable internet connection to operate, which might be a limitation for users who prefer offline access or encounter connectivity issues.
  • Steep Pricing for Premium Features
    The premium subscription required to access some of the advanced features might be considered expensive, especially for individual developers or startups with limited budgets.
  • Lack of Community Forums
    Unlike some competitor tools, Restfox.dev lacks a robust community forum for users to share tips, solutions, and best practices, which might limit community-driven support and resource sharing.

Charles Proxy Reviews

Top 10 HTTP Client and Web Debugging Proxy Tools (2023)
Charles Proxy is another tool that has a good popularity. It is a web proxy i.e., HTTP proxy or HTTP monitor that runs on your computer. Compared to Paw which works on only macOS, Charles proxy if configured or run correctly is agreeable with all OS, web browsers, any smart devices, personal computers, and internet applications.
12 HTTP Client and Web Debugging Proxy Tools
As the name says, Charles proxy is an HTTP and reverse proxy. It works by routing local traffic through it.
Source: geekflare.com
Comparing Charles Proxy, Fiddler, Wireshark, and Requestly
Although thousands of developers around the globe use Wireshark and Charles Proxy, they fail to occupy the top side in the design aspect. Wiresharkโ€™s interface is robust and detailed but can be intimidating for beginners. While Charles Proxy has a more approachable interface compared to Wireshark, it might seem cluttered to some users. Fiddlerโ€™s UI is information-rich and...
